Long-Term Lockers
There are 120 lockers available for long-term use. You may rent one of these for 10, 30 or 60 days (rental fees apply) and store books and learning materials there. Please see Requesting a long-term locker for further information and terms of use.

Play and Study Area
Room K10 has been converted into a Play and Study area called KESS (Kinder-, Eltern-, Spiel- und Studierzimmer). In addition to a workspace, it contains a learning and playing area for children up to the age of 12. It is open to all members of the University and their children. There is also a baby changing facility. The key to the room is available from the circulation desk.
Accessibility
The Campus Library and all its floors are accessible. The height of the 2 self-checkout terminals can be adjusted via a button. One desk on each of the three floors of the building is height-adjustable. There are accessible toilets on the ground floor and on the 2nd floor.
